Rare Michael Jackson painting up for saleA rare painting of Michael Jackson is to be put up for sale on eBay, it has been revealed.

The piece, which was created by Brett-Livingstone Strong, is believed to be the only painting for which the King of Pop posed.

The 127cm by 102cm image, which depicts a fresh-faced Michael Jackson at his Neverland ranch in a red velvet jacket and holding a journal, has been privately owned for nearly 20 years.

Toy inventor Marty Abrams, who acquired the painting in 1992 as part of a debt repayment, said the pop star's recent death had persuaded him and his partner to sell the piece.

He said: "I've had it an awful long time. With the positive response to his music and the movie about him after his death, we thought it was a good time to sell it and for the world to see it."

Michael Jackson died on June 25th, 2009.
